A Certified Professional in Cyberstalking Response certification equips individuals with the crucial skills and knowledge to effectively handle cyberstalking cases. The program focuses on practical application and ethical considerations, making graduates highly sought after in law enforcement, private investigation, and victim advocacy.
Learning outcomes for a Certified Professional in Cyberstalking Response program typically include mastering digital forensics techniques relevant to cyberstalking investigations, understanding legal frameworks surrounding online harassment, and developing strategies for victim support and perpetrator intervention. Participants learn to analyze digital evidence, identify patterns of online abuse, and build strong cases using digital trails.
The duration of a Certified Professional in Cyberstalking Response program varies depending on the provider, ranging from intensive short courses to more comprehensive, longer programs. Some programs offer flexible online learning options alongside in-person workshops to cater to diverse schedules.
